SUSE11 SP3系统源码升级安装automake
SUSE11 SP3系统源码升级安装automake
1、下载源码安装包
m4-1.4.18.tar.gz
autoconf-2.69.tar.gz
automake-1.15.1.tar.gz
libtool-2.4.6.tar.gz
2、保存以下脚本到setup_suse11sp3.sh,或者手动执行install函数里面的脚本
[root@QIANZI-BASE home]# vim setup_suse11sp3.sh
#!/bin/bash
NAME=""
VERSION=""
SUFFIX="tar.gz"
SUBJECT=""
SUBNAME=""
function check() {
local check_isok="YES"
echo
echo "***************************** Config Checking *******************************"
if [ ! -f "m4-1.4.18.tar.gz" ]; then
echo "## check file 'm4-1.4.18.tar.gz' ###################### [ NO ]"
check_isok="NO"
else
echo "## check file 'm4-1.4.18.tar.gz' ###################### [ YES ]"
fi
if [ ! -f "autoconf-2.69.tar.gz" ]; then
echo "## check file 'autoconf-2.69.tar.gz' ###################### [ NO ]"
check_isok="NO"
else
echo "## check file 'autoconf-2.69.tar.gz' ###################### [ YES ]"
fi
if [ ! -f "automake-1.15.1.tar.gz" ]; then
echo "## check file 'automake-1.15.1.tar.gz' ###################### [ NO ]"
check_isok="NO"
else
echo "## check file 'automake-1.15.1.tar.gz' ###################### [ YES ]"
fi
if [ ! -f "libtool-2.4.6.tar.gz" ]; then
echo "## check file 'libtoo-2.4.6.tar.gz' ###################### [ NO ]"
check_isok="NO"
else
echo "## check file 'libtoo-2.4.6.tar.gz' ###################### [ YES ]"
fi
if [[ "${check_isok}" == "NO" ]]; then
echo "###################### Config Checked ERROR. ######################"
exit 1
fi
echo "###################### Config Checked OK. ######################"
}
function install() {
tar -zvxf m4-1.4.18.tar.gz
chmod -R 755 m4-1.4.18/
cd m4-1.4.18/
./configure --prefix=/usr/
make
make install
cd ..
tar -zvxf autoconf-2.69.tar.gz
chmod -R 755 autoconf-2.69/
cd autoconf-2.69/
./configure --prefix=/usr/
make
make install
cd ..
tar -zvxf automake-1.15.1.tar.gz
chmod -R 755 automake-1.15.1/
cd automake-1.15.1/
./configure --prefix=/usr/
make
make install
cd ..
tar -zvxf libtool-2.4.6.tar.gz
chmod -R 755 libtool-2.4.6/
cd libtool-2.4.6/
./configure --prefix=/usr/
make
make install
cd ..
rm -rf m4-1.4.18
rm -rf autoconf-2.69
rm -rf automake-1.15.1
rm -rf libtool-2.4.6
}
function config(){
ldconfig
echo "## config finished ###################### [ OK ]"
}
function test(){
which autoconf
whereis autoconf
which automake
whereis automake
autoconf --version
automake --version
}
##################################################################
# main regine
##################################################################
check
install
config
test
##################################################################
# END
##################################################################
3、改变脚本权限
[root@QIANZI-BASE home]# chmod -R 755 setup_suse11sp3.sh
4、执行脚本
[root@QIANZI-BASE home]# ./setup_suse11sp3.sh
SUSE11 SP3系统源码升级安装automake相关推荐
- PHP来客在线客服系统源码 带安装教程
介绍: PHP来客在线客服系统源码 带安装教程 一键安装 淘宝买的版本,状态比流通版本还是要好很多.不支持前端商户注册. 网盘下载地址: http://www.bytepan.com/jUjduu3B ...
- 小狐狸ChatGPT付费创作系统1.92独立版 + H5端 + 小程序前端+新增AI绘画功能 系统源码体验安装教程
小狐狸GPT付费体验系统最新版系统是一款基于ThinkPHP框架开发的AI问答小程序,是基于国外很火的ChatGPT进行开发的Ai智能问答小程序.播播资源网针对源码整体测试下来非常完美,可以说小狐狸G ...
- 最新云商城类似于淘宝商城系统源码+附安装教程
介绍: 今天给大家分享的是类似于淘宝商城系统详细搭建教程 搭建简略步骤: 1.上传源码,解压源码 2.访问域名,进行安装,按照提示输入数据库账号和密码 3.安装完成后默认账号admin 密码是你自己填 ...
- 2023最新可用的代挂网系统源码/一键安装+对接的LoginSystem
正文: 最新可用代挂网源码,上传源码,访问域名安装即可使用,对接LoginSystem,全套代挂成本只要0.8一月,后台填写LoginSystem密钥即可,LoginSystem地址在后台设置里面. ...
- 2022最新PHP开发的二级域名分发系统源码 附安装教程
PHP7.2 需要安装SG11扩展 放进根目录 解压 然后 设置伪静态 一定要先设置伪静态 要不然404 最后打开你的域名直接进入安装步骤 下载地址:https://www.928wang.cn/ar ...
- 博弈收银系统源码升级了,是一套仿有赞模式的多门店管理软件
- PDD通道出码泡粉源码+PDD支付系统源码/带安装教程
正文: 由于程序标题太长了,所以本文简略写了,下方是完整标题: 一样,和刚刚那个蓝色桔子泡粉同一个朋友给的,就不多介绍了,有兴趣的自己玩自己用吧, PDD以前好像发过,但是估计以前的已经没用了,这东西 ...
- 全新PDD通道出码泡粉源码+PDD支付系统源码/带安装教程
正文: 由于程序标题太长了,所以本文简略写了,下方是完整标题: 一样,和刚刚那个蓝色桔子泡粉同一个朋友给的,就不多介绍了,有兴趣的自己玩自己用吧, PDD以前好像发过,但是估计以前的已经没用了,这东西 ...
- Java餐厅点餐系统uniapp源码带安装教程
一套Java开发的餐厅点餐半成品系统,前端使用uniapp编写,经过本地测试,这套系统还有一些功能没完善好,有能力的朋友可以在这套系统基础上进行二次开发. 技术架构 后端技术框架:springboot ...
最新文章
- Juniper Space License Issue on Citrix Xen Environment
- sublime_text 3 注册序列号
- bitcount java_Java源码解释之Integer.bitCount
- MySQL初识-架构-安装-初始化-连接-管理工具-数据文件
- python中import的作用_python使用import报错是什么原因
- java控制单元测试_java – 当单元测试控制器时,模拟一个Spring Validator
- 二分图匹配 + 最小点覆盖 - Vertex Cover
- python能做什么工作-学了Python可以做什么工作
- 两个rpm文件包存在互相依赖关系时,需要同时安装,解决办法如下
- Java常见概念(POJO\javabean\DTO\PO\BO\VO)浅析
- kafka消息会不会丢失?为什么?看了这个你就清楚了
- iOS开发,自定义字体,字体名称查询
- SVN客户端和服务端的安装教程
- 【C语言】在VC中使用gotoxy函数实现光标的移动
- HMC5883L电子罗盘原理及应用,全网最详细~
- 怎样取消手机QQ浏览器自动推送新闻广告
- 如何开启WIN10卓越性能模式
- Java中的Collections.sort()
- 谷歌 I/O 深度解析:Android Jetpack 最新变化
- Windows7更改自己的计算机名,方便局域网内的用户识别
热门文章
- python3tkinter怎样更换背景图片_python GUI作业:tkinter控件改变背景色
- 【数据分析】认识Pandas:DataFrame和Series结构、属性
- 【老生谈算法】matlab实现Kruskal避圈算法求最小生成树——Kruskal避圈算法
- Git提交信息规范化
- 话说笔记(V1.0.0)的设计和实现
- L1-021 重要的话说三遍 (5 分) 含解题思路 C语言
- Http/2 升级指南
- 做到这5步,让用户离不开你 #数据训练营#
- python是什么邮箱_python发邮件详解,smtplib和email模块详解
- 三维重建 | 关键技术及建模流程综述「AI核心算法」